ZIP Code 21122: frequently asked questions

What is the median home value in ZIP Code 21122?
The median home value in ZIP Code 21122 is $425,800, higher than 83%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much is property tax in ZIP Code 21122?
The median annual property tax in ZIP Code 21122 is $3,425,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
Is ZIP Code 21122 expensive to live in?
Homes in ZIP Code 21122 cost about 3.34× the median household income, higher than 61% of U.S. ZIP codes.
What is the average rent in ZIP Code 21122?
The median gross rent in ZIP Code 21122 is $2,108 a month, higher than 95% of U.S. ZIP codes.
How much have home prices grown in ZIP Code 21122?
Home prices in ZIP Code 21122 have moved 39% over the past five years (5.7% in the past year), per the FHFA House Price Index.
What is the weather like in ZIP Code 21122?
ZIP Code 21122 averages 58.8°F year-round, summer highs near 87°F, winter lows around 31.3°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 19.3 inches of snow a year.
Is ZIP Code 21122 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
ZIP Code 21122's FEMA National Risk Index score is 9.2 (lower than 94% of U.S. ZIP codes).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is hurricane. Expected annual loss from flooding is 0.04 per $1,000 of building value.
